Q: Does your Practice accept insurance?
A: At this time, natural medicine is not covered by insurance (including Medicare) in North Carolina. You will find that our services are extremely affordable compared to paying insurance premiums, co-pays, and deductibles.
Q: Are you a licensed provider?
A: No. North Carolina does not require a license to practice natural medicine. I am Board Certified as an Alternative Medical Practitioner. For more information on Certification and Licensure please see "About Naturopathic Doctors" on the "About Us" page.
Q: I have a Health Savings Account, will I be able to use this account to pay for your services or supplements?
A: Most HSAs do not pay for alternative medicine or supplements however, some do. You would have to contact your agency to determine what your account will reimburse you.

Q: How much time do you take for the first appointment?
A: The first visit or "Initial" visit is the longest. I averages one and one half hours. During this visit, a detailed history is taken, copies of any previous blood work or other testes are made, and protocol options are discussed.

Q: Do you do any testing, hair, blood, saliva etc?
A: CNHC does not do any testing in the office with the exception of fingernail and tongue analysis and an iodine skin patch test. All other tests will need to be ordered separately through other associate agencies or through your medical provider. We can help you in recommending test specifically for your needs but, under state law, cannot order tests. All tests provided through CNHC are out of pocket expenses. The prices of tests vary by quantity and type and are not set by CNHC. CNHC can read the test and provide an opinion as to the results.
